ConditionDescriptionSets a property if a certain condition holds true - this is a generalization of Available and Uptodate. If the condition holds true, the property value is set to true by
default; otherwise, the property is not set. You can set the value to
something other than the default by specifying the Conditions are specified as nested elements, you must specify exactly one condition. Parameters
Parameters specified as nested elementsAll conditions to test are specified as nested elements, for a complete list see here. Examples<condition property="javamail.complete"> <and> <available classname="javax.activation.DataHandler"/> <available classname="javax.mail.Transport"/> </and> </condition> sets the property <condition property="isMacOsButNotMacOsX"> <and> <os family="mac"/> <not> <os family="unix"/> </not> </and> </condition> sets the property <condition property="isSunOSonSparc"> <os name="SunOS" arch="sparc"/> </condition> sets the property Copyright © 2001-2002 Apache Software Foundation.
